4 releases (2 breaking)

0.2.0 Jan 21, 2024
0.1.1 Nov 2, 2023
0.0.3 Mar 26, 2022
0.0.1 Feb 13, 2021

#268 in Debugging

MIT license

1MB
13K SLoC

uSIEM Syslog

crates.io documentation MIT License Rust

uSIEM Syslog input and output. Receive and send logs using syslog.

Metrics

By default the feature "metrics" is enabled generating 4 different metrics:

  • syslog_XXX_received_logs: Total received logs by the XXX listener
  • syslog_XXX_active_connections: Active connections to the XXX listener
  • syslog_XXX_total_connections: Total number of connections accepted by the XXX listener
  • syslog_XXX_received_bytes: Total number of received bytes by the XXX listener

Dependencies

~4–17MB
~197K SLoC